Table 3 Knowledge and attitudes toward the Pap smear test

From: Awareness and knowledge regarding of cervical cancer, Pap smear screening and human papillomavirus infection in Gabonese women

Questions

N

Have you ever heard about Pap smear test?

 

No

326 (72.1)

Yes

126 (27.9)

We use pap smear test*:

 

To prevent cervical cancer

108 (85.7)

To prevent infection in genital tract of women

34 (27.0)

To prevent sexual transmitted infection in general

6 (4.8)

Undergone a pap smear test:

 

No

44 (34.9)

Yes

82 (65.1)

How many times?

 

At one time

40 (48.8)

2-3 times

34 (41.5)

>3times

8 (9.8)

Motivation to undergone a pap smear test:

 

On demand of doctor

56 (68.3)

By yourself

12 (14.6)

Both

14 (17.1)

Feel pain during Pap smear test?

 

Yes

28 (34.1)

No

54 (65.9)

Feel embarrassed?

 

Yes

50 (61.0)

No

32 (39.0)

Normal frequency for doing pap smear test:

 

Every year

64 (78.1)

Every 2-3years

18 (21.9)

Reasons for not making pap smear test:

 

negligence

22 (50.0)

I don’t have the financial resources

6 (13.6)

I think it is not important

6 (13.6)

I am afraid to discover a grave disease

6 (13.6)

I am afraid of pain

4 (9.1)

  1. N = Number of respondents.
  2. Percentage are shown in parentheses.
  3. *Can exceed 100% because of multiple answers.
